Edge Wireless LLC was a Mobile phone provider founded in 1999, serving southern Oregon, northern California, southeastern Idaho and Jackson, Wyoming.
Edge Wireless's network, currently owned by AT&T, is a 1900mhz (PCS) GSM network. The company partnered with AT&T Mobility so users of either service could roam onto the other's network.
The acquisition by AT&T was completed in April 2008. [2]
